Celtics May Offer Bass for O.J. Mayo

By HOOPSWORLD
Basketball News & NBA Rumors

The Boston Celtics came close to trading for Memphis’ O.J. Mayo just before March’s trading deadline, and it appears their interest remains just as strong now.

A league source said the C’s continue to be enamored with the 6-foot-5 shooting guard, and are considering making another run at him.

The source said no deal is imminent, but it appears the Celtics are willing to offer up Brandon Bass via a sign and trade.

Bass, who opted out of his contract to become an unrestricted free agent this summer, would have to agree to such a deal.
